Here is a pic of one of my 21 eggs . They are at day 17 and am a little concerned about the air cells. They just don't look large enough to me. My humidity has been between 20-30% the entire hatch an I figure that it's to late to try and correct air cells now since they go on lockdown tomorrow evening. Please give me your thoughts. Thanks

It's easier to tell if you mark the air cell and take a pic of the marked eggs instead, but I don't think that's too bad. It'll draw down before hatch so it'll have more to tap into.
